Some buyer loans do not allow the buyer to actually pay their agent. Other factors can also limit how much they can pay them. All of this can affect whether they can even make an offer on your home! Personally, I have seen buyers instruct me to remove homes from their search that do not offer compensation to the buyer's agent. I cannot emphasize enough that you aren't required, nor have you ever been required, to offer compensation. However, you need to be aware that you will limit the pool of buyers who can see your home. It is simply unrealistic to think otherwise. Lastly, ask yourself this question: Am I looking to sell the home fast or slow? Offering or not offering compensation may affect your timeline, one way or the other.
